I am using ANSYS 2023 R2. I have an original solid model representing the fluid path around a rotor. This original model meshes perfectly. I then replace the geometry with the same rotor but with a slightly different hub profile. When I do this, a diagnostic file is written. After I close the diagnostic file prompt, the mesher crashes. I cannot view the diagnostic file as it scrambled. A warning is prompted in the background but I cannot fully read the message before the mesher crashes. What would be causing the mesh software to crash, not allowing me to inspect the issue?

Since you replaced the original geometry with a new one, assigning a new mesh cell to it would be the solution to this.
When you changed the geometry the original mesh parameters aren't scoped properly to this new geometry which is causing the error. If it was a slight modification to the original geometry this wouldn't have happened, but since you completely replaced it with a new one, scoping errors can be usual.Â
